What is recorded here

Ornamental canal, constructed c. 1830, in demesne of Doneraile Court. Comprises two rectangular water bodies, western being long and eastern being shorter, with narrow channels from west into larger body, between water bodies and outlet from smaller body. Small pedestrian bridges cross channels.
This is an excellent example of an ornamental demesne canal. Still in use, it retains its inlet and outlet channels and other features such as small stone bridges. It is part of an important group of demesne structures associated with Doneraile Court.
